No wake zones/manatee zones, after you leave Hontoon going north, the first one starts about 1/4 mile before the hiway 44 bridge, next one is about 1/2 mile or so long when you are coming into Astor(hiway 40 bridge) 3rd one is in front of Jungle Den, 4th is at the half moon fish camp and the 5th one is before you reach the Jetties going into Lk. George.

If your going to try to get into Silver Glen on a holiday weekend, the best advice I can give you is be there early(like be at the glen by about 8:30 in the am or so, or you'll be anchoring out in Lk. George.) That is party central for the freshwater boating crowd in this area.
